Definition

  1. 1
    Synonym of from A to Z: from the beginning to the end; covering everything comprehensively.

Recorded use

Wiktionary examples

These source excerpts show how from aardvark to zymurgy appears in context. They illustrate usage; the definition above remains the entry’s reference meaning.

  1. What a glorious prospect—to be alone on an island, with an opportunity to sit back against a banana tree, and read all the way from aardvark to zymurgy!
  2. I read my entire children's encyclopedia, drilling from aardvark to zymurgy. I never made an error at shortstop.

Etymology

In reference to the first and last major words in many English dictionaries.
